Step-by-Step Painting Guide

Materials Needed

  • Acrylic paints (refer to the included color wheel for the palette)
  • Brushes (flat, round, and detail)
  • Canvas or painting paper
  • Pencil for sketching
  • Palette for mixing colors

Using the Line Drawings and Grid

Utilize the line drawings to outline key elements on your canvas. The optional grid can help with composition accuracy. Position your grid over the source painting and your canvas, ensuring elements align accurately.

Painting Steps

  1. Prepare Your Workspace:
    • Set up your canvas and organize your paints and brushes.
    • Have the source painting image and line drawing accessible.
  2. Initial Sketch:
    • Use a pencil to lightly sketch the outlines of the landscape using the line drawing as guidance.
    • Use the grid version if needed, ensuring the horizon and cottages are correctly placed.
  3. Sky and Sea:
    • Start with the sky, using soft gray and white tones. Apply horizontal strokes for a smooth effect.
    • Blend the sky into the blue-gray sea. Use a flat brush to achieve a seamless transition.
  4. Foreground and Cliffs:
    • Paint the dark cliffs with deep browns and blacks, adding highlights for texture.
    • Use vibrant greens for the pastures. Vary shades to create depth and shadow.
  5. Cottages and Details:
    • Paint the cottages with white, adding shadows and detail with gray and black.
    • Use a finer brush for detail, such as windows and roof lines.
  6. Finishing Touches:
    • Add final details and highlights to enhance depth.
    • Step back to view the composition, making any adjustments for balance and realism.

Enjoy capturing the essence of Shetland in your painting. Use the tools and guidance provided to bring this beautiful landscape to life on your canvas.
